Baghpat expressway accident kills several pilgrims
A fatal road accident occurred on the Eastern Peripheral Expressway in the Baghpat district of Uttar Pradesh during the early hours of Monday. A vehicle carrying approximately 32 pilgrims, who were traveling from Rajasthan toward Badaun, struck a divider near the Badagaon cut and overturned.
Reports on the death toll vary slightly between sources, with figures citing between four and six fatalities. Dozens of passengers sustained injuries, with several reported to be in critical condition. Emergency responders, including police units and ambulances, arrived at the scene to rescue victims and transport them to local medical facilities, including the Community Health Centre in Khekra and the Baghpat District Hospital. Some critically injured individuals were referred to higher medical centers for advanced care.
Local authorities, including Baghpat District Magistrate Asmita Lal and Superintendent of Police Suraj Kumar Rai, visited the hospital to monitor the condition of the injured. Police are currently investigating the exact cause of the accident, though preliminary findings suggest the vehicle became uncontrolled before hitting the divider.
